Illinois (IL). The 21st state to join the Union in 1818

Illinois factoids: The capital of Illinois is Springfield; its largest city is Chicago. Known as “The Prairie State”, today’s population is approximately 12.8 million (averaging around 230 people per square mile). Illinois’ state tree is the ‘White Oak’; its state flower is the ‘Violet’; its state bird the ‘Northern Cardinal’; its state fruit is the ‘Gold Rush Apple’ and its state vegetable is the ‘Sweet Corn’. Illinois’ State Motto is: “State sovereignty, national union”.

In 1998, at the age of 66, Sri Chinmoy recounted this of his youth in India (now Bangladesh): “When I was seven years old, when I was in the primary school, I liked the name “Chicago” because of Swami Vivekananda. I came of a spiritually oriented family, so I knew that Swami Vivekananda had travelled to Chicago.”

As the event was the 100th anniversary of Swami Vivekananda’s legendary addressing of the Parliament of the World’s Religion in Chicago, here is a excerpt from the talk Sri Chinmoy gave on February 13, 1974 entitled Wisdom-Light:

 

“I am here in Chicago. The very name of this city gives me enormous joy and delight. When I was eleven years old, I read a biography of the great spiritual figure, Swami Vivekananda. In 1893, when they held the Parliament of Religions here, Swami Vivekananda came and offered the eternal wisdom of the soul’s light. My young heart was so delighted and moved, for he came from the same place where I was born, Bengal. So the younger brother feels a oneness with his elder brother. Vivekananda was divinely and supremely blessed to be able to offer the wisdom light of India here at the Parliament of Religions.”
